]> wimlib.net Git - wimlib/blobdiff - include/wimlib/metadata.h
Refactor some of the dentry, inode, and lookup table code
[wimlib] / include / wimlib / metadata.h
index 31b95cef045f41ddf027fe85f0974f6d2359d08d..7f1c7c0248b74bcac1ca782376540a274be9b32a 100644 (file)
@@ -9,7 +9,7 @@
 struct _ntfs_volume;
 #endif
 
 struct _ntfs_volume;
 #endif
 
-/* Metadata for a WIM image */
+/* Metadata for a WIM image  */
 struct wim_image_metadata {
 
        /* Number of WIMStruct's that are sharing this image metadata (from
 struct wim_image_metadata {
 
        /* Number of WIMStruct's that are sharing this image metadata (from
@@ -102,10 +102,9 @@ extern int
 append_image_metadata(WIMStruct *wim, struct wim_image_metadata *imd);
 
 extern struct wim_image_metadata *
 append_image_metadata(WIMStruct *wim, struct wim_image_metadata *imd);
 
 extern struct wim_image_metadata *
-new_image_metadata(void);
+new_image_metadata(void) _malloc_attribute;
 
 extern struct wim_image_metadata **
 
 extern struct wim_image_metadata **
-new_image_metadata_array(unsigned num_images);
-
+new_image_metadata_array(unsigned num_images) _malloc_attribute;
 
 #endif /* _WIMLIB_METADATA_H */
 
 #endif /* _WIMLIB_METADATA_H */